What does Jacayla mean and where does it come from?
Jacayla is a modern American name, likely a portmanteau of Jaclyn and Kayla. The component 'Jac' may refer to a variant of Jacob or Jacqueline, while 'Kayla' itself means 'pure' in Hebrew. The story of Jacayla
Jacayla is a relatively modern name, first appearing in US records in 1995. With 107 total births recorded, Jacayla remains relatively uncommon. The name has grown more popular over time, rising from #15431 in 1995 to #15287 in 2015.
